How to correctly bore out a pulley?

PostPosted: Thu May 17, 2012 8:24 am
by gavztheouch
I have a need to bore some pulleys out to various sizes. I recently acquired a little Myford lathe to help me out. Practising on some steel rod the closest to 10mm I can achieve with a twist drill is 10.15mm, really I would like this as close to 10mm as possible as my shaft is 9.98mm. I have a small boring bar which might just scrape in there, but I also need a 6mm bored in another pulley and there is now way my boring bar will fit in there. For the 6mm I have bought a 6mm hand reamer, I plan on centring the pulley in the 3 possible 4 jaw chuck and check with DTI for alignment . Then I will drill to 5.5mm which will prob end up at 5.6 or 5.7mm the use the reamer steadying with the tailstock and manually spinning the chuck.

Anyone else bored pulleys and what is your techniques?

There are a pile of ways to do this, here's what I do.

Let's say you want to drill 10mm exactly (actually, exactly is a waste of time, unless the shaft you have is under 10mm by about 10uM).

I normally chuck up the item in the three jaw chuck (four jaw won't centre easily) - do it a couple of times and check by eye that it is running true (your eye is really accurate). Using a centre drill in the (previously accurately centred) tailstock, drill the centre out.
Using an undersized drill in said tailstock (normal size will generally give an oversized hole) - say 9.8mm (you can buy drills in 0.1mm increments, see Axminster etc) - drill out the hub.
Using an accurate 10mm reamer in the tailstock, you have a couple of options - turn the chuck by hand while winding in the tailstock (preferred) or spool up the chuck and use the tailstock like a drill (bodger's method ).

There are a pile of other variables, speed/feed/lubrication that you need to take in to consideration. Of course, you could just drill it undersized then go the next size up :-)

The proper way? First you must understand that drilling is one of the most inaccurate ways of making a hole. Standard twist drills rarely cut to size and are almost never straight.

Drill undersize. Do not use a center drill! Center drills are for dead/live centers. The tapered hole will cause the bit to grab and start off center giving a wobbly. Either use a spotting drill to make a spot or a screw machine length drill. Split point is even better.

After drilling use a small boring bar to bring the hole to the correct diameter. If you really need a good finish then bore undersize and use a reamer. In steel I recommend high sulphur cutting oil. Lubricating oils are no good for cutting.

If you need to be as accurate as possible, use a 4 jaw. 3 jaws are only good for rough work or situations where the stock is never removed. Once you get the hang of it you can set a 4 jaw in a couple minutes to sub thou levels.

They do make small boring bars. You can also grind your own out of a old end mill.

People are going to scream at me for this method, but what the heck:
1) I once made multiple sets of aluminum jaw replacements for my kurt vice. (This is a helpful thing in general.)
2) I took a set and bored a hole (with the jaws tight together) that matched the pulley diameter across the teeth.
2a) If there is a flange, you need to back bore the jaws to provide clearance before you do the hole that grabs the tooth diameter. Or remove the flange.
3) Drop in a pulley and use a boring bar to get the diameter you want.

This method results in excellent parallel placement of the new hole to the teeth of the pulley.

Later, when boring a new hole diameter for the same size pulley, I use a Blake Coax indicator to find the center again.

BUT - I have good glass scales on my mill and my mill is in good shape. And the lathe I have access to is an old beater that I wouldn't trust with anything.

Safety tip - the boring bar is typically longer than most other tools. Make sure (knee mill or otherwise) that you have plenty of clearance for all tools before starting this!
